Tools and Software to Master in Digital Art
Digital art requires specific tools. A good drawing tablet is essential. Popular brands include Wacom and Huion. Tablets vary in size and features. Choose one that fits your budget and needs.
Software knowledge is key. Adobe Photoshop is versatile for painting and editing. Illustrator is best for vector art. Procreate is popular on iPads for its intuitive interface.
Learn to use layers, brushes, and masks. These features enhance your artwork. Practice regularly to improve your skills.

How to Practice and Improve Your Digital Art Skills
Practice is essential. Set aside time daily or weekly. Work on small projects. Experiment with different styles and tools.
Use online challenges and prompts. They provide structure and inspiration. Share your work in online communities. Feedback helps identify areas for improvement.
Keep a digital art journal. Document your progress and ideas. Review it regularly to track growth.
